What Poetry Folks Read

What kind of poetry are folks reading? Sonnets and triolets of beautiful scenes, Or tirades about the latest political row Random words from poet minds feeding. Unrhymed blank verse, or is it free verse Old-fashioned limericks for a chuckle Time for an epic story … or a tarzanelle, Nonsensical poems for better or worse. Everyone reads a favorite now and then Be it a jingle or a lengthy narrative After all, we grew up on nursery rhymes We learned but cannot remember when. written October 11, 2021
